What's Wrong with Veterinary Medicine

I don't know of any other industry or profession where an individual can be "executed" before the trial--before the facts are elucidated and someone has a chance for a defence.
What has happened to this profession?
Another DVM I work with illustrated it quite nicely today in Bolton. She came in with her daughter. She has 2 kids; a boy and a girl both under the age of 16, I think. The girl is older. The boy expressed interest in becoming a veterinarian. His mother, a classmate of mine, actively discouraged him from even thinking of it but she encourages her daughter. Why is it okay for her daughter but not her son, I asked? She said: because the profession doesn't pay enough...it's okay for her daughter but not for him.
It's been reduced to a service industry; nursing with a title. And even the denizens of the profession think that way.
